Using their essential experience within interior outfitting, the role holder provides the input needed to support the proper execution of the project, delivering a vessel which meets the agreed specifications detailed within the contractual documents, including all technical specifications and annexes.

D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Carry out daily inspections on the Owner’s behalf in accordance with the shipyard schedule
  • Follow up open items from the construction process with the Yard representatives
  • Report to the Manager, Interior Outfitting with reference to the progress of the production, status of the open items and potential main open issues
  • Cooperate with the operating company team at the Yard during the inspection and hand over period
  • Support the operating company after the Vessel delivery to follow up open items coming from the construction and/or to complete part of the inspections and hand over after delivery
  • Support the Interior outfitting team for specific topics during the Vessel architectural development
  • Support the Interior Outfitting team during the mock-ups review.
  • Patrolling activities
  • Perform other job-related duties as assigned.
QUALIFICATIONS
  • DEGREE TYPE: High School Diploma FIELD(S) OF STUDY: Architecture and Design EXPERIENCE 2 years within a similar role.
COMPETENCIES/SKILLS
  • Confident using CAD/Microstation
  • Experience with Microsoft Office Suite
  • Proficient in the English Language (B1 or above)
  • Demonstratable Team Working Skills
  • Good Communication Skills

ABOUT NCLH

Norwegian Cruise Line Holdings Ltd. (NYSE: NCLH) is a leading global cruise company which operates the Norwegian Cruise Line®, Oceania Cruises® and Regent Seven Seas Cruises® brands. The combined brands currently operate 32 ships, employ over 35,000 shipboard crew from more than 110 different countries and visit approximately 700 different port destination each year.
